#604ADE Color
#604ADE is rgb(96, 74, 222) in RGB, hsl(249, 69%, 58%) in HSL, and about cmyk(57%, 67%, 0%, 13%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Majorelle Blue (#6050DC),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.02.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#604ADE Channel Values
How #604ADE bre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 96 · G 74 · B 222 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 249° · S 69% · L 58%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 249° · S 67% · V 87%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 57% · M 67% · Y 0% · K 13%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 5.95:1 vs white · 3.53: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#604ADE background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#604ADE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#604ADE?
#604ADE is a mid-tone blue — rgb(96, 74, 222) in RGB and hsl(249, 69%, 58%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Majorelle Blue (#6050DC),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.02.
What is the RGB value of #604ADE?
#604ADE is rgb(96, 74, 222) — red 96, green 74, and blue 222 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#604ADE?
#604ADE converts to approximately cmyk(57%, 67%, 0%, 13%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#604ADE be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#604ADE scores 5.95:1 against white and 3.53: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#604ADE as a CSS color keyword?
No. #604ADE is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umslateblue (#7B68EE) at a CIE76 distance of 14.35, which is visibly different.
